The hexadecimal color code #EB86FC corresponds to the code RGB( 235, 134, 252 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,92 level), green (at 0,53 level) and blue (at 0,99 level). Its brightness is 75% and its saturation is 95%. It is composed of red at 37%, green at 21% and blue at 40%.

The complementary color #147903 is the color exactly opposite to #EB86FC on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

Uses of #EB86FC in CSS

When using #EB86FC as the background color, consider selecting a darker text color for improved readability. If you want to use #EB86FC as the text color, prefer a dark background, such as Black.
